New free to use, 24-hour cashpoint in Birmingham Coach Station
Now here’s some momentous news – the picture above is of the new cash machine inside the Birmingham Coach Station on Digbeth High Street, which is open 24 hours. This means that Digbeth now has a FREE TO USE cashpoint that … Continue reading
